Output 33248806c899652e3aca1743595b92b7f8f26f9982483d5cd9d64e1a76173671:1

value
1464322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b4254328590d29ae15c76341480e076827fbd1b OP_EQUAL
address
3P8xBEfT1hCsgUc69oBZF59PA6mZ1Xbh5T
transaction
33248806c899652e3aca1743595b92b7f8f26f9982483d5cd9d64e1a76173671
spent
true